然而,服务器在处理海量数据时,偶尔会遇到IO(Input/Output)读写错误,这类问题不仅影响系统性能,还可能导致数据丢失或业务中断,给企业带来不可估量的损失
因此,深入理解服务器IO读写错误的成因,并制定有效的应对策略,是每位IT管理者和技术人员必须掌握的技能
一、服务器IO读写错误的成因探析 1.硬件故障 - 硬盘故障:硬盘作为数据存储的主要设备,其物理损坏(如磁头故障、盘片划伤)或固件问题均可能引发IO读写错误
- 接口问题:SCSI、SATA等接口线路老化、接触不良或配置错误,也会阻碍数据的正常传输
- RAID配置不当:RAID(独立冗余磁盘阵列)虽能提高数据冗余和读写速度,但配置错误或降级运行(如部分硬盘失效未及时发现)会增加IO错误的风险
2.软件与配置问题 - 文件系统损坏:文件系统因病毒攻击、非正常关机等原因受损,导致文件读写异常
- 驱动程序不兼容:操作系统与硬件驱动之间的兼容性问题,或驱动版本过旧,可能引发IO操作失败
- 系统资源紧张:CPU、内存等资源占用过高,导致IO请求处理不及时,间接造成读写错误
3.外部因素 - 电源不稳定:电压波动、断电等电源问题可能导致硬盘突然停止工作,数据未及时写入磁盘,引发读写错误
- 环境因素:高温、潮湿、灰尘等恶劣环境条件,加速硬件老化,增加IO错误发生的概率
二、应对策略与解决方案 1.加强硬件监控与维护 - 定期硬件检查:实施定期的硬件健康检查,包括硬盘SMART信息监测、接口线路检查等,及时发现并更换故障部件
- 优化RAID配置:确保RAID配置合理,定期检查RAID状态,及时处理降级或失效的硬盘,保证数据冗余和性能
- 环境控制:维护良好的机房环境,包括温湿度控制、防尘清洁等,延长硬件使用寿命
2.优化软件与配置 - 定期更新系统与驱动:保持操作系统和硬件驱动为最新版本,解决兼容性问题和已知的安全漏洞
- 文件系统维护:定期运行文件系统检查和修复工具(如fsck),确保文件系统完整性
- 资源优化:合理配置系统资源,如通过负载均衡、缓存技术等手段,减轻IO压力
3.数据备份与恢复 - 实施定期备份:建立全面的数据备份策略,包括全量备份与增量备份,确保数据可恢复性
- 灾难恢复计划:制定详尽的灾难恢复计划,包括数据恢复流程、应急响应团队组建等,以应对突发情况
4.监控与日志分析 - 增强监控能力:部署全面的监控系统,实时监控服务器IO性能、错误日志等信息,及时发现并定位问题
- 深入分析日志:对错误日志进行定期分析,识别潜在的IO问题趋势,采取预防性措施
三、结语 服务器IO读写错误虽难以完全避免,但通过科学的预防、监控与应对策略,可以大幅降低其发生频率和影响范围
作为企业IT管理的关键一环,每位技术人员都应具备高度的责任心和专业技能,以确保服务器系统的稳定运行,为企业的信息化建设保驾护航
未来,随着技术的不断进步,我们还将面临更多新的挑战,但只要我们保持学习的热情,持续探索与创新,定能在这场与技术的较量中立于不败之地